Every Monday at 6:30 PM, we gather in the heart of Grey Lynn to practice Kundalini Yoga and meditation - a space to cultivate community and be uplifted through shared practice.

This 90-minute journey includes selected kriyas and meditations, designed to awaken, balance, and strengthen all systems of your body.

It is a multilevel class which integrates kriyas, breathwork, dynamic movement, mantra, and meditation to relieve stress, and expand awareness. The class is available in person or via Zoom.

Meet your instructor: Maheshjoti Kaur (Vivian Medina, PhD)

I was blessed with my spiritual name in the Kundalini Yoga tradition around 2012. Maheshjoti means 'The Great Light Lioness of the Divine, whose spiritual greatness brings the light of the Divine into every situation, eliminating negativity and generating new growth and new life'.

I am a devoted yogini, performing artist and passionate educator, immersed in the wisdom of life through yoga, movement and yogic science. My journey in yogic science began in 2007 with Kriya Yoga and deepened with Kundalini Yoga as taught by Yogi Bhajan in 2012. Since then, my daily practice has profoundly transformed my life.

I am guided by my teachers Nam Nidham Kaur Khalsa (Level 1) and Shiv Charan Singh (Level 2 and Karam Kriya). I am currently navigating Level 3 training while developing my legacy project in Kundalini Yoga. I specialise in meditation, yoga for women and yoga for overcoming anxiety and depression. I have also studied Naad Yoga with Parvinder Singh and Atma Kaur.
